MySQL數(shù)據(jù)庫(kù)是一種常用的關(guān)系型數(shù)據(jù)庫(kù)管理系統(tǒng),被廣泛應(yīng)用于各種數(shù)據(jù)存儲(chǔ)、管理和分析場(chǎng)景。在大數(shù)據(jù)時(shí)代,海量數(shù)據(jù)的存儲(chǔ)和處理已經(jīng)成為一個(gè)重要的挑戰(zhàn)。而微博作為一種重要的社交媒體平臺(tái),每天都會(huì)產(chǎn)生大量的數(shù)據(jù),如何高效地將微博冷數(shù)據(jù)寫入MySQL數(shù)據(jù)庫(kù),成為一個(gè)需要解決的問題。
一、微博冷數(shù)據(jù)的概念
微博冷數(shù)據(jù)是指在微博平臺(tái)上產(chǎn)生但不被頻繁訪問的數(shù)據(jù),包括用戶的歷史微博、評(píng)論、點(diǎn)贊等信息。這些數(shù)據(jù)雖然在用戶的個(gè)人主頁上可以查看,但是在微博平臺(tái)上并不是熱門數(shù)據(jù),因此被稱為冷數(shù)據(jù)。
二、將微博冷數(shù)據(jù)寫入MySQL數(shù)據(jù)庫(kù)的必要性
將微博冷數(shù)據(jù)寫入MySQL數(shù)據(jù)庫(kù),可以實(shí)現(xiàn)以下幾個(gè)方面的需求:
1、數(shù)據(jù)備份:將微博冷數(shù)據(jù)寫入MySQL數(shù)據(jù)庫(kù),可以對(duì)數(shù)據(jù)進(jìn)行備份,以便在數(shù)據(jù)丟失或損壞時(shí)進(jìn)行恢復(fù)。
2、數(shù)據(jù)分析:將微博冷數(shù)據(jù)寫入MySQL數(shù)據(jù)庫(kù),可以對(duì)數(shù)據(jù)進(jìn)行分析,了解用戶的興趣愛好、行為習(xí)慣等信息,為營(yíng)銷和推廣提供數(shù)據(jù)支持。
3、數(shù)據(jù)挖掘:將微博冷數(shù)據(jù)寫入MySQL數(shù)據(jù)庫(kù),可以進(jìn)行數(shù)據(jù)挖掘,發(fā)現(xiàn)隱藏在數(shù)據(jù)背后的規(guī)律和趨勢(shì),為企業(yè)的決策提供依據(jù)。
三、如何高效地將微博冷數(shù)據(jù)寫入MySQL數(shù)據(jù)庫(kù)
將微博冷數(shù)據(jù)高效地寫入MySQL數(shù)據(jù)庫(kù),需要考慮以下幾個(gè)方面:
1、數(shù)據(jù)清洗:在將微博冷數(shù)據(jù)寫入MySQL數(shù)據(jù)庫(kù)之前,需要對(duì)數(shù)據(jù)進(jìn)行清洗,去除重復(fù)數(shù)據(jù)、無效數(shù)據(jù)等,以保證數(shù)據(jù)的準(zhǔn)確性和完整性。
2、數(shù)據(jù)導(dǎo)入:可以使用MySQL提供的LOAD DATA INFILE命令,將數(shù)據(jù)從文件中導(dǎo)入到MySQL數(shù)據(jù)庫(kù)中,這種方式效率較高,適合數(shù)據(jù)量較大的情況。
3、數(shù)據(jù)索引:在將微博冷數(shù)據(jù)寫入MySQL數(shù)據(jù)庫(kù)之后,需要對(duì)數(shù)據(jù)進(jìn)行索引,以便快速查找和查詢數(shù)據(jù)。可以使用MySQL提供的索引機(jī)制,對(duì)數(shù)據(jù)進(jìn)行索引,提高查詢效率。
將微博冷數(shù)據(jù)高效地寫入MySQL數(shù)據(jù)庫(kù),可以為企業(yè)提供數(shù)據(jù)支持,實(shí)現(xiàn)數(shù)據(jù)備份、數(shù)據(jù)分析和數(shù)據(jù)挖掘等需求。在實(shí)踐中,需要注意數(shù)據(jù)清洗、數(shù)據(jù)導(dǎo)入和數(shù)據(jù)索引等方面,以保證數(shù)據(jù)的準(zhǔn)確性和查詢效率。